July 20, 1998
The Kazakhstan Stock Exchange (KASE) has introduced a computer-aided quotation trade system (QTS) for the OTC market. It also simplified the listing requirements to facilitate the access of small and medium-sized companies to the stock exchange. From now on, an international audit will only be required to qualify for Listing A status while local audit firms will be enough for Listing B companies. The new stock exchange rules have cancelled a pre-listing board. There will only be two trading tierslisting companies (A and B) and non-listing companies (QTS). According to KASE experts, the new rules will activate the Kazakhstani equity market without waiting for blue chip companies.
In attempt to make the market more organised and transparent, KASE members adopted a conduct code on 15 July whereby they pledged to conduct all transactions under the KASE or OTC (QTS) systems. Brokers who have violated the code will be subject to penalties and even removed from the KASE. (Reuters)

Three trades were concluded on the listing board of the KASE last week. All for common shares of Neftebank (a new code is NFBN) with a total traded volume of US $129,534.
On July 15, four transactions were concluded on the non-listing board using the QTS for the first time. Here, 3,300 common shares of the Bukhtarma (BHCK) cement company were sold in two transactions at a total price of US $83,950. It is a new company on the KASE; its major activities include production of cement and commercial limestone. The company has an authorised capital of US $5.8m of which about US $4.1 are paid-in. Other transactions were concluded for 2,400 common shares of Kazakhmys (KZMS) sold at US $25.9 per share and common shares of Kazzinc (KZZN)a package of 3,060 shares was sold at US $7.12 per share.
